Re: Nochmal vServer-Performance - baseportal Forum - Web-Anwendungen einfach, schnell, leistungsfähig!
baseportal
English - Deutsch "Es gibt keine dummen Fragen - jeder hat einmal angefangen"

 baseportal-ForumDie aktuellsten 10, 30, 50, 100 Einträge anzeigen.  

 
 Ausgewählter Eintrag: Zur Liste 
    Beitrag von Marco (840 Beiträge) am Samstag, 24.Juni.2006, 20:25. WWW: www.lsn-info.de
    Re: Nochmal vServer-Performance

      Hallo Sander,


      vielen Dank für Deine Hilfe.

      Ich habe das mod_perl gemäß folgender Anleitung in der perl.conf aktiviert:

      http://www.jfranken.de/homepages/johannes/vortraege/apache_inhalt.de.html#ToC32

      Der Test mit dem sleep-Script ist auch erfolgreich durchgelaufen, d.h. mod_perl sollte nun sauber laufen.

      Blöd nur, dass ich nun beim BP-Aufruf die Meldung bekomme

      "Programm läuft unter falscher Domain.Content-type: text/html; charset=iso-8859-1" und es erscheint die Login-Seite...

      Hast Du eine Ahnung woran das liegen kann?


      Marco


    Antworten

 Alle Einträge zum Thema: Zur Liste 
    Beitrag von Marco (840 Beiträge) am Freitag, 23.Juni.2006, 20:58. WWW: www.lsn-info.de
    Nochmal vServer-Performance

      Ich bin immer noch erschrocken, wie lahm der vServer in Relation zur BP-Miete ist! Ich habe jetzt einen zweiten vServer bei einem anderen Anbieter ausprobiert und die Ergebnisse sind ähnlich.

      Ich habe folgendes MiniScript mal zum Vergleich laufen lassen:

      <perl>
      out runtime;
      </perl>
      

      Bei BP-Miete liegt die Ausgabe zwischen 0.00 und 0.01, auf meinem vServer zwischen 0.08 und 0.10!

      Laut "top" hat die Maschine 2GB Speicher und die CPU ist zu fast 100% idle. Kann es auch ein Konfigurationsproblem sein? Christoph, gibt es da noch geheime Performance-Boosts, die Du in den Mietpaketen eingeschaltet hast?

      An die root-Server-Inhaber unter Euch: Könnt Ihr das obige Script bitte bei Euch mal laufen lassen und die Werte hier posten? Idealerweise mit kurzer Angabe, wieviel Speicher und was für eine CPU Ihr habt.

      Da meine Anwendung recht aufwändig programmiert ist, bin ich schon nicht mehr so sicher, on der Weg weg von den performanten Miet-Paketen der richtige ist :-(

      Ich mag mir gar nicht vorstellen, was passiert, wenn noch Besucherlast auf ide Maschine kommt...

     Antworten

    Beitrag von till (1103 Beiträge) am Freitag, 23.Juni.2006, 21:41.
    Re: Nochmal vServer-Performance

      hallo
       ich habe mehere sachen (allerdings bei einem teuren=sehr guten) provider auf v-servern laufen und habe null probleme mit der performance.
      

      till

     Antworten

    Beitrag von till (1103 Beiträge) am Freitag, 23.Juni.2006, 23:20.
    Re: Nochmal vServer-Performance

      hallo,

      auch domainfactory, zahlen in etwa wie die anderen angaben

      till

     Antworten

    Beitrag von Claus (4645 Beiträge) am Freitag, 23.Juni.2006, 22:00. WWW: jobmarder.de
    Re: Nochmal vServer-Performance

      hatte ich schon bei Deinem alten Thread geschrieben, daß ich zur Zeit den kleinen Rootserver habe:

      PIII 733Mhz, 256MB RAM, 10GB HDD

      baseportal hat da sicherlich ganz andere Kaliber.

      ;-)


      Aufrufzeit(leer) 0.09 s

      "gefüllt" im Schnitt 0.11 bis 0.16 bei integrierten CSS-Teilen



      hth

      Gruß

      Claus

     Antworten

    Beitrag von markus (1013 Beiträge) am Freitag, 23.Juni.2006, 23:01.
    Re: Nochmal vServer-Performance

      hi,
      wir haben 2 lizenzen auf v-server bei domainfactory laufen.
      ergebnis: 1x 0.05 und 1x 0.03

      hoffe, es hilft dir weiter.

      gruß
      markus

     Antworten

    Beitrag von markus (1013 Beiträge) am Freitag, 23.Juni.2006, 23:56.
    Re: Nochmal vServer-Performance

      noch zur info:
      wir lassen keine großartige scripte o.ä. laufen und nutzen bp vorwiegend für die möglichkeit, webseiten von kundenseite administrierbar zu machen.
      meistens loop, etc.
      außer in adressdatenbanken haben wir meistens nur 1-100 einträge in der db.
      bis dato ist die miete bei bp oder die lizenz auf nem v-server von df einwandfrei!

      gruß
      markus

     Antworten

    Beitrag von Tina (259 Beiträge) am Freitag, 23.Juni.2006, 23:52. WWW: ZERGportal.de
    Re: Nochmal vServer-Performance

     Antworten

    Beitrag von Marco (840 Beiträge) am Samstag, 24.Juni.2006, 08:14. WWW: www.lsn-info.de
    Re: Nochmal vServer-Performance

      Hallo Tina,


      was ist das für ein Server? ...und was kostet der im Monat?

     Antworten

    Beitrag von Sander (8133 Beiträge) am Samstag, 24.Juni.2006, 00:19.
    Re: Nochmal vServer-Performance

      diese laufzeiten können auch passieren wenn bei dir kein mod_perl läuft. dann wird bei jedem aufruf das script neu geladen. bei mod_perl bleibts einfach im speicher und die nächste anfrage bedient sich einfach ;)

     Antworten

    Beitrag von Marco (840 Beiträge) am Samstag, 24.Juni.2006, 08:23. WWW: www.lsn-info.de
    Re: Nochmal vServer-Performance

      Hallo Sander,


      mod_perl war tatsächlich nicht installiert und ich habe dies jetzt nachgeholt.
      

      Die Veränderung war eher gering ich liege jetzt bei 0.06 bis 0.08 (bei meiner nicht sehr wissenschaftlichen ausprobier-Messmethode kann es auch eine ganz normale Schwankung sein...)

      Es sollte doch ausreichen, dass das Modul geladen ist, richtig?

      Hier findest Du eine Übersicht aller meiner Module:

      http://lsn.tammo-matti.de/cgi-bin/mods.pl


      Marco

     Antworten

    Beitrag von Sander (8133 Beiträge) am Samstag, 24.Juni.2006, 11:46.
    Re: Nochmal vServer-Performance

     Antworten

    Beitrag von Marco (840 Beiträge) am Samstag, 24.Juni.2006, 20:25. WWW: www.lsn-info.de
    Re: Nochmal vServer-Performance

      Hallo Sander,


      vielen Dank für Deine Hilfe.

      Ich habe das mod_perl gemäß folgender Anleitung in der perl.conf aktiviert:

      http://www.jfranken.de/homepages/johannes/vortraege/apache_inhalt.de.html#ToC32

      Der Test mit dem sleep-Script ist auch erfolgreich durchgelaufen, d.h. mod_perl sollte nun sauber laufen.

      Blöd nur, dass ich nun beim BP-Aufruf die Meldung bekomme

      "Programm läuft unter falscher Domain.Content-type: text/html; charset=iso-8859-1" und es erscheint die Login-Seite...

      Hast Du eine Ahnung woran das liegen kann?


      Marco

     Antworten

    Beitrag von Sander (8133 Beiträge) am Samstag, 24.Juni.2006, 22:35.
    Re: Nochmal vServer-Performance

      hast du mehrere ips? ansonsten wüßte ich erst mal nix...

     Antworten

    Beitrag von Pouraga (1396 Beiträge) am Sonntag, 25.Juni.2006, 00:37.
    Re: Nochmal vServer-Performance

      Auch subdomains zählen: tammo-matti.de ist nicht die selbe wie lsn.tammo-matti.de entscheide dich für eine und sende eine kurze mail an den support für einen reset der lizens.

     Antworten

    Beitrag von Marco (840 Beiträge) am Sonntag, 25.Juni.2006, 08:28. WWW: www.lsn-info.de
    Re: Nochmal vServer-Performance

      Hallo Sander,
      hallo Pouraga,


      ich habe nur eine IP-Adresse und eine professional-Lizenz mit der ich bis zu 5 Domains benutzen kann. "lsn.tammo-matti.de" ist die zweite, mit der ich die Lizenz aufrufe... und es hat ja bislang auch geklappt!

      Ich konnte das Problem wie folgt nachstellen. Wenn ich

      PerlModule ModPerl::Registry
      <Files *.pl>
              AddHandler perl-script .pl
              PerlSendHeader On
              PerlResponseHandler ModPerl::Registry
              Options +ExecCGI
      </Files>
      

      in die "perl.conf" eintrage, läuft bp angeblich unter falscher Domain, aber mod_perl wird verwendet. Wenn ich obiges auskommentiere und den Apache2 neu starte läuft bp wieder aber mod_perl wird nicht verwendet

      Ich bin gerade ziemlich ratlos.

      In den Log-Files ist leider auch nix zu finden...

      Marco

     Antworten

    Beitrag von Christoph Bergmann (8110 Beiträge) am Montag, 26.Juni.2006, 14:53.
    Re: Nochmal vServer-Performance

      Mhh, also es ist so, dass unter mod_perl alle Perl-Skripte unter dem User des Webservers laufen - welcher das bei Dir is, steht irgendwo in der httpd.conf (ohne <virtualhost>..</virtualhost> drumrum). Musste mal schauen, welcher Servername da steht... Ansonsten fällt mir da auch nicht viel dazu ein, ausser: baseportal komplett deinstallieren und mit der mod_perl-Konfiguration neu installieren...

     Antworten

    Beitrag von Marco (840 Beiträge) am Montag, 26.Juni.2006, 20:00.
    Re: Nochmal vServer-Performance

      Hallo Christoph,


      deinstallieren und mit aktiviertem mod_perl wieder installieren hat soweit erstmal geklappt.
      Die Performance war danach aber noch erheblich schlechter :-(

      Das einfache runtime-Script benötigte 0.12 - 0.15 Sekunden...

      Herr Schobert hat mir noch per Mail mitgeteilt, dass bp gegen mod_perl1 programmiert ist, bei mir aber mod_perl2 läuft... hmm... kann es daran liegen?

      Irgendwie ist das alles zu hoch für mich...

      Bringt mich denn ein root-Server echt weiter? Wenn ja, welcher? Welche Leistung benötige ich, damit ich ungefähr bei der Performance der Miete bin... ich wollte mich bei der Leistung nicht verschlechtern (eigentlich habe ich sogar auf eine Verbesserung der Performance gehofft...).

      Es wäre toll, wenn es so etwas wie eine bp-optimierte Beispiel-Webserver-Konfiguration gäbe, denn ich kann mir nicht vorstellen, dass ich der einzige der so etwas brauchen könnte.


      Marco

     Antworten

    Beitrag von Christoph Bergmann (8110 Beiträge) am Dienstag, 27.Juni.2006, 15:41.
    Re: Nochmal vServer-Performance

      Mhh, also schlechter dürfte die "Performance" auf keinen Fall sein... Vermutlich ist Dir nicht klar, was "runtime" misst, nämlich die verbrauchte _CPU-Zeit_ vom Start von baseportal bis zu der Stelle an der runtime aufgerufen wird... mod_perl spart im _Vorfeld_ massenhaft Zeit, weil kein neuer Task gestartet, Perl nicht aufgerufen und baseportal nicht neu kompiliert werden muss... Das führt zu einer bis 10-fach schnelleren Ausführung gesamt - was aber an der Ausgabe von runtime nix ändert, damit misst Du nur die Ausführung des Skriptes...

      Was mich zur nächsten Frage führt: Hast Du denn wirklich Performance-_Probleme_ oder gehts Dir nur um die nackten Zahlen an sich? Denn auch eine Ausführungszeit von 0.4 oder so ist doch schnell genug, das geht doch im "Restrauschen" (Netzwerkverbindung etc.) unter...

      mod_perl 1 <-> 2: Nein, das war nur so eine Idee, dass da Unterschiede sein könnten, aber wenns mit Neu-Installation läuft, läufts...
      

      Beispiel-Webserver-Konfiguration: Wo hört das auf? Eine Linux-Einführung und vi-Beschreibung böte sich dann noch an. Und wenn dann was nicht läuft, wird ja doch wieder von uns Support erwartet (so wie Du ja auch in diesem Fall ;-) ) und das geht doch ein bisschen zu weit, dass wir die Administration der Server auf denen Lizenzen installiert sind übernehmen... Ein Server braucht einen (erfahrenen) Administrator...

     Antworten

    Beitrag von Marco (840 Beiträge) am Dienstag, 27.Juni.2006, 20:20.
    Re: Nochmal vServer-Performance

      Hallo Christoph,

      <Was mich zur nächsten Frage führt: Hast Du denn wirklich Performance-_Probleme_ oder gehts Dir nur um die nackten Zahlen an sich?>
      

      Mir geht es erstmal nur um die Zahlen, die mich Sorgen lassen, dass ich Performance-Problem habe...

      Ich habe derzeit 10.000 Seiten-Aufrufe (Pages) am Tag (20.000 Hits) und es handelt sich fast ausschliesslich um bp-Seiten!
      Wenn die Laufzeit des Scriptes von 0.15 auf 0.45 Sekunden langsamer wird, was passiert dann, wenn die Seite von 10 Usern zeitgleich aufgerufen wird?

      Verbrauchte CPU-Zeit heisst doch, dass die CPU fuer diesen Zeitraum komplett belegt war, oder nicht?

      <Beispiel-Webserver-Konfiguration: Wo hört das auf? Eine Linux-Einführung und vi-Beschreibung böte sich dann noch an.>
      

      Ja, Du hast ja Recht! Das kann schnell zu einem Fass ohne Boden werden. Ich faende es nur grundsaetzlich nicht schlecht, wenn gewisse Rahmenbedingungen als Hinweis gegeben wuerden (z.B. das mod_perl die Geschichte beschleunigt).

      <Und wenn dann was nicht läuft, wird ja doch wieder von uns Support erwartet (so wie Du ja auch in diesem Fall ;-) )>
      

      Den Support habe ich nur fuer die Fehlermeldung erwartet ("Falsche Domain"), da diese Fehlermeldung unzutreffend war: Das Programm lief nicht unter der falschen Domain, sondern einem falschen Nutzer.

      Fuer die Konfiguration ewarte ich keinen Support sondern bitte um freundliche Unterstuetzung (die ich ja auch von Dir dankenswerter Weise bekomme) ;-)

      Ich hoffe auch, dass mit diesem Thread vielleicht auch anderen Lizenz-Benutzern geholfen werden kann, ihre Konfiguration zu optimieren...

      <Ein Server braucht einen (erfahrenen) Administrator...>
      

      ...irgendwann muss man die Erfahrungen aber auch erstnmal machen ;-)
      Ich bin gerade dabei...


      Marco

     Antworten

    Beitrag von Sander (8133 Beiträge) am Dienstag, 27.Juni.2006, 21:02.
    Re: Nochmal vServer-Performance

      >> (z.B. das mod_perl die Geschichte beschleunigt).
      

      das is ja nich nur bei bp so, sondern alle perlprogramme ;)

     Antworten

    Beitrag von Christoph Bergmann (8110 Beiträge) am Mittwoch, 28.Juni.2006, 15:12.
    Re: Nochmal vServer-Performance

      > Mir geht es erstmal nur um die Zahlen, die mich Sorgen lassen, dass ich Performance-Problem habe...
      

      Dann würde ich mir erstmal keine Sorgen machen... 10.000 Seitenabrufe sind auch nicht sonderlich wild, das sind grob gemittelt zu Hauptzugriffszeiten, also tagsüber 1000 Abrufe/Stunde, also alle 2-3 Sekunden eine Abfrage - das ist jetzt nichts was so einen Server umhaut ;-) Allerdings: Natürlich weisst Du bei einem vserver nie, wieviel die anderen verbrauchen...

      > ...was passiert dann, wenn die Seite von 10 Usern zeitgleich aufgerufen wird?
      

      "Zeitgleich" gibts nur theoretisch ;-) Die werden schon alle flüssig beliefert, das macht UNIX durch die Taskwechsel... Kurze Spitzen sind überhaupt kein Problem, die "verschmieren" sich... ;-) Wenn Du dauerhaft grösseres Abrufzahlen hast und dauerhaft die Seiten dadurch zäh geliefert werden, dann musst Du aufstocken, klar...

      > Verbrauchte CPU-Zeit heisst doch, dass die CPU fuer diesen Zeitraum komplett belegt war, oder nicht?
      

      Prinzipiell schon, ja. Aber, aber, aber ;-) Das ist alles nicht so einfach ;-) Es gibt da viele Faktoren die reinspielen (z.b. Plattengeschwindigkeit, wie oft Tasks geswitched werden müssen etc.) und bei einem vserver noch einige auf die Du gar keinen Einfluss hast...

      > Fuer die Konfiguration ewarte ich keinen Support sondern bitte um freundliche Unterstuetzung
      

      Ja, sorry, ich bin da etwas vorsichtiger geworden, weil manche Leute Support für baseportal-fremde Sachen einforderten und dann sauer wurden, wenn man gesagt hat, nein, das führt zu weit... Fragen kann man immer und ich antworte ja auch gerne auf alles, wenn ich Zeit habe und mir was dazu einfällt ;-)

     Antworten


     
 Liste der Einträge von 17700 bis 17850:Einklappen Zur Eingabe 
Neueste Einträge << 10 | 9 | 8 | 7 | 6 | 5 | 4 | 3 | 2 | Neuere Einträge < Zur Eingabe  > Ältere Einträge | 2 | 3 | 4 | 5 | 6 | 7 | 8 | 9 | 10 >> Älteste Einträge


Zurück zur Homepage

© baseportal.de. Alle Rechte vorbehalten. Nutzungsbedingungen



powered in 0.05s by baseportal.de
Erstellen Sie Ihre eigene Web-Datenbank - kostenlos!